Output 74622d3f668dbf2651fa092319285581204cd1cb2385009427491b9ba05a448e:157

value
80068
script pubkey
OP_0 OP_PUSHBYTES_20 95d926f6422bd039139b0e25bf1c1b5413d36bba
address
bc1qjhvjdajz90grjyumpcjm78qm2sfax6a6a9dc70
transaction
74622d3f668dbf2651fa092319285581204cd1cb2385009427491b9ba05a448e
spent
true